sæþeof
Old English
Alternative forms
- sǣðēof — edh spelling
Etymology
sǣ (“sea”) + þēof (“thief”), so “seathief”.
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/ˈsæːˌθe͜oːf/
Noun
sǣþēof m
Declension
Strong a-stem:
| singular | plural | |
|---|---|---|
| nominative | sǣþēof | sǣþēofas |
| accusative | sǣþēof | sǣþēofas |
| genitive | sǣþēofes | sǣþēofa |
| dative | sǣþēofe | sǣþēofum |
